1. Foxit Reader

Foxit Reader is a highly recommended free alternative to Adobe Acrobat. It is a lightweight PDF reader with advanced features like PDF creation, annotation, and editing. It is easy to use and has a simple interface, making it perfect for beginners. Foxit Reader offers features like form filling, collaborative review, document signing, and text editing. It also has excellent security features ensuring the safety of your PDFs.

2. Nitro Reader

Nitro Reader is a great free Adobe Acrobat alternative with a familiar and easy to use interface. It offers advanced features like form filling, document signing, and password protection. Nitro Reader also has OCR technology, allowing you to scan images and turn them into editable text. Additionally, it has a collaboration tool that enables you to share your PDFs with your team, making it perfect for business needs.

3. Sejda PDF

Sejda PDF is an online platform that offers free and paid plans. The free version includes features like splitting, merging, compressing, and converting PDFs. It also offers an OCR tool, allowing you to convert scanned documents into editable text. Sejda PDF is easy to use and provides a clean interface, making it perfect for beginners. Additionally, it supports many languages, making it ideal for users globally.

4. Smallpdf

Smallpdf is an online platform with a free and paid version. The free version includes features like compressing, merging, splitting, and converting PDFs. It also has an OCR tool and a batch processing feature. Smallpdf is easy to use and has an intuitive interface, making it perfect for beginners. Additionally, it supports more than 30 languages, making it ideal for users across the globe.

5. PDFsam Basic

PDFsam Basic is a free open-source PDF editor that offers advanced features like merging, splitting, and extracting pages. It also has an OCR tool, allowing you to convert scanned documents into editable text. Additionally, it has a batch processing feature, making it useful for bulk editing. PDFsam Basic is easy to use and has a simple interface, making it perfect for beginners.

6. Inkscape

Inkscape is a free vector graphics editor that also supports PDF editing. It offers advanced features like text and image editing, in addition to vector graphics editing. Inkscape has many features that allow you to customize your PDFs, making it perfect for experienced users. It offers multilingual support and is available across multiple platforms, making it ideal for users globally.

7. LibreOffice

LibreOffice is a free open-source office suite that includes a PDF editor. It offers advanced features like text editing, image editing, and merging. LibreOffice has a user-friendly interface, making it ideal for beginners. It is available on multiple platforms, making it perfect for users on various operating systems.

8. GIMP

GIMP is a free raster graphics editor that has features like image editing, cropping, and resizing. It also supports PDF editing and can be used for advanced PDF editing. GIMP has many customization options, making it perfect for experienced users. It has support for multiple languages and is available on various platforms, making it ideal for users worldwide.
